What you’ll be doing
- Own critical escalations from first alert to resolution, ensuring a consistent major incident process
- Drive clear, executive‑ready communications (internally + externally)
- Coordinate engineering, support, customer success, and partners to remove blockers fast
- Identify systemic issues and escalate appropriately to prevent repeat incidents
- Coach/mentor teams on “what good looks like” for critical situation execution
